How to use Excel TRUE Function

by

This Excel tutorial explains how to use the TRUE function with syntax and examples.

Excel TRUE Function Description

The Excel True function returns the logical value TRUE.

The function takes no arguments and therefore, the syntax is simply:

TRUE()

Note that you can also get the same result by simply typing the text ‘True’ into your spreadsheet.

TRUE Function Example

Explanation: Based on the example above, the TRUE function would return:

=TRUE()
Result: TRUE

Syntax

The syntax for the TRUE function in Microsoft Excel is:

TRUE( )

Arguments

There are no parameters or arguments for the TRUE function.

Returns

The TRUE function returns a value of TRUE.
